diff --git a/web/src/pages/component/Layout/HeaderLayout.jsx b/web/src/pages/component/Layout/HeaderLayout.jsx index 7e077fa..aa75be7 100644 --- a/web/src/pages/component/Layout/HeaderLayout.jsx +++ b/web/src/pages/component/Layout/HeaderLayout.jsx @@ -31,11 +31,9 @@ class HeaderLayout extends React.Component { componentDidMount() { AuthApi.getAccount() .then((res) => { - if (res.data.code === 200) { - this.setState({ - account: res.data.data - }) - } + this.setState({ + account: res.data.data + }) }) .catch((e) => {console.log(e)}) @@ -58,6 +56,8 @@ class HeaderLayout extends React.Component { } renderHomeIfLoggedIn(component) { + console.log(this.state.account) + if (this.state.account === null) { message.warn('请先登录') return